https://todayincthistory.com/wp-content/uploads/2023/05/June-13-TodayinCTHist-23.mp3 Today in 1914, the people of Manchester turned a time-honored New England tradition on its head. Rather than celebrating Old Home Days – an annual event held in communities across New England to bring emigrated Yankees back for a visit to their “Old Home” town – the city celebrated “Homeland Day,” where Manchester’s foreign-born residents honored their countri…
